Our Edmonton office has an opportunity for a Survey Crew Chief within our Geospatial Group, focused on Community Land Development residential construction. Please note that this is a full-time position.
Your Key Responsibilities
- Work independently as well as manage the work of survey assistants.
- Review and interpret engineering design drawings.
- Coordination with site supervisors and contractors.
- Perform surveys using GNSS (GPS), electronic total station, and conventional survey equipment.
- Provide surveys on various projects including; land development construction (grading, layout U/G utilities, layout of roads) legal and topographic surveys and site surveys.
- Transferring survey data to the proper folder locations.
- Communicate effectively with members of the team and follow standard procedures.
- Responsible for safe operation of tools and equipment.
- Care of Company vehicle and Company issued survey equipment.
- Preparation of construction layout report documentation and monitor project progress.
- Performs other duties of a similar nature and level as assigned.
